全国青少年软件编程C语言三级考试真题2021年6月_第1页
全国青少年软件编程C语言三级考试真题2021年6月_第2页
全国青少年软件编程C语言三级考试真题2021年6月_第3页
全国青少年软件编程C语言三级考试真题2021年6月_第4页
全国青少年软件编程C语言三级考试真题2021年6月_第5页
已阅读5页,还剩3页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

一、编程题(共5题,每题20分,共100分)1.数对

试题编号:试题类型:编程题标准答案:试题难度:一般试题解析:展示地址:点击浏览数对给定2到15个不同的正整数,你的任务是计算这些数里面有多少个数对满足:数对中一个数是另一个数的两倍。比如给定1432971822,得到的答案是3,因为2是1的两倍,4是2个两倍,18是9的两倍。时间限制:1000内存限制:65536输入一行,给出2到15个两两不同且小于100的正整数。最后用0表示输入结束。输出一个整数,即有多少个数对满足其中一个数是另一个数的两倍。样例输例输出3考生答案:(此题已作答)考生得分:20是否评分:已评分评价描述:2.井和绳子

试题编号:试题类型:编程题标准答案:试题难度:一般试题解析:展示地址:点击浏览井和绳子有A,B,C,D,E五家人共用一口井,已知井深不超过k米。A,B,C,D,E的绳长各不相同,而且厘米表示的绳长一定是整数。

从井口放下绳索正好达到水面时:

(a)需要A家的绳n1条接上B家的绳1条

(b)需要B家的绳n2条接上C家的绳1条

(c)需要C家的绳n3条接上D家的绳1条

(d)需要D家的绳n4条接上E家的绳1条

(e)需要E家的绳n5条接上A家的绳1条

问井深和各家绳长。时间限制:1000内存限制:65536输入输入只有1行。包括空格分开的6个整数。第一个整数k(1<=k<=20),代表井的最大深度(单位:米)。接下来是5个正整数n1,n2,n3,n4,n5。这五个整数的含义见上面的题目描述。输出输出只有1行。如果找到了可行解,就输出6个整数,用空格分开,分别代表井的深度和A,B,C,D,E的绳长(单位都是厘米)。如果有多组可行解,输出井的深度最小的那组解。如果不存在可行解,就输出一行:notfound样例输入1023456样例输出72126519114812976考生答案:(此题已作答)考生得分:0是否评分:已评分评价描述:3.爬楼

试题编号:试题类型:编程题标准答案:试题难度:一般试题解析:展示地址:点击浏览爬楼已知楼梯的数量,可以每次走2级或者3级,求不同的走法数

例如:楼梯一共有7级,一共3种方法:223或者232或者322。时间限制:1000内存限制:65536输入输入包含若干行,每行包含一个正整数N,代表楼梯级数,1<=N<=50。最后一行为0,表示测试结束。输出不同的走法数,每一行输入对应一行输出样例输入70样例输出考生答案:(此题已作答)考生得分:20是否评分:已评分评价描述:4.表达式求值

试题编号:试题类型:编程题标准答案:试题难度:一般试题解析:展示地址:点击浏览表达式求值输入一个布尔表达式,请你输出它的真假值。

比如:(V|V)&F&(F|V)

V表示true,F表示false,&表示与,|表示或,!表示非。

上式的结果是F时间限制:1000内存限制:65536输入输入包含多行,每行一个布尔表达式,表达式中可以有空格,总长度不超过1000输出对每行输入,如果表达式为真,输出"V",否则出来"F"样例输入(V|V)&F&(F|V)!V|V&V&!F&(F|V)&(!F|F|!V&V)(F&F|V|!V&!F&!(F|F&V))样例输出FVV考生答案:考生得分:0是否评分:已评分评价描述:5.数列

试题编号:试题类型:编程题标准答案:试题难度:一般试题解析:展示地址:点击浏览数列用以下方式构造数列:数列的第一个和第二个数都为1,接下来每个数都等于前面2个数之和。

给出一个正整数a,要求数列中第a个数对1000取模的结果是多少。时间限制:1000内存限制:65536输入第1行是测试数据的组数n,后面跟着n行输入。每组测试数据占1行,包括一个正整数a(1<=a<=1000000)。输出n行,每行输出

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论